Primeira Copa com 48 seleções e 104 partidas, ampliando representatividade global e criando nova fase 'Round of 32' antes das oitavas. Cerimônia de abertura grandiosa reúne Shakira, J Balvin, Katy Perry e outros artistas em três países simultaneamente: México, EUA e Canadá.
Copa do Mundo 2026 abre com México x África do Sul e cerimônia com estrelas mundiais

Geopolitical Impact
FIFA 2026 World Cup inaugural match (Mexico vs South Africa) marks geopolitical significance of tri-national hosting, expanding tournament scope while showcasing North American soft power through cultural diplomacy.
North American bloc (US-Mexico-Canada) consolidates regional influence through major sporting event; Mexico reasserts cultural prominence in Western Hemisphere; South Africa gains global platform; soft power projection through music/culture diplomacy favors Western entertainment industries.
Similar to 1994 World Cup in USA, which marked NAFTA's first year and signaled North American economic integration; 2026 format reflects post-pandemic shift toward multi-nation hosting as geopolitical compromise.
